Job Description

The Lab Technician performs basic technical tests on products and samples. Primary responsibility will be color matching customer samples to fill color requests. Other responsibilities may include preparing and analyzing materials and samples, performing basic calculations, and cleaning and maintaining the lab.

About Sherwin-Williams

Our mission began more than 150 years ago in 1866 when Henry Sherwin and Edward Williams founded the company in Cleveland, Ohio. The duo went on to shape an industry and create a global legacy.
